I sleep with earbuds every night. I listen to true crime podcasts and set a timer for 30 mins. I usually fall during that time. I wake up 3-4 times through the night and repeat. I’ve no idea what the story is about but it does help me sleep. Music doesn’t work the same for me. I recommend’Casefile’. The narrator has a monotone Australian accent, so very even sound.

I use Bose Sleepbuds and think they are great. They are so small and comfy, you can’t feel them, even when sleeping on your side.

You can only listen a pre-set list of sounds but they work very well for me.

They are quite expensive but are a lifesaver for me.
